Sam Howell among 247Sports' Top 50 players in college football


11. , QB, UNC: Howell finished his freshman season with 3,641 yards and 38 touchdowns, the most ever for a true freshman. He injected life into a UNC offense that jumped to 19th in yards per play. Howell is the nation’s top sophomore quarterback, and he looks like a potential Heisman candidate for a UNC team with a shot to win the ACC Coastal. (247 Sports)
